Definitions:

American-Style Options

Options contracts that can be exercised at any time up to the expiration date, providing more flexibility than European-style options.

Maturities

The set dates at which a bond or other financial instrument's principal amount is due to be paid back to the investor.

LEAPS

Long-Term Equity Anticipation Securities, which are options contracts with expiration dates longer than one year, offering longer-term investment strategies.

Initial Maturities

The original duration until the expiration or due date of a financial instrument, such as a bond or loan, when first issued.
